To tranquilize means to administer a drug or other calming agent to reduce agitation, anxiety, or excitement, typically in a medical or therapeutic setting. It involves using medications known as tranquilizers, which can be minor (for anxiety) or major (for more severe states). This process is often used to help patients relax during medical procedures or to manage certain mental health conditions.
